Modernize several core collector workflows, establishing the technical backbone that empowers athenaCollector R&D teams to accelerate innovation, and integrate with new services and technologies for modernization across all of athenaCollector.
Requirements
- 4+ years of experience as a Platform software engineer.
- Ability to design and develop Platform services that are stable, performant, scalable, and maintainable.
- Proficiency and hands-on experience in Java, Spring Boot, RESTful APIs, Docker, Cloud Engineering (AWS, EKS), Terraform, or similar technologies.
- Proficiency in system design and architecture patterns (Event-Driven, Hexagonal, etc.) for microservices and distributed systems.
- Knowledge of TypeScript, React.js, testing frameworks, monorepo architecture and server-side rendering frameworks (Next.js, Remix, etc.).
- Experience working in an Agile environment at an enterprise level.
Responsibilities
- Design and develop code on an agile team of Engineers, a Scrum Master, a Product Owner, an Architect and an Experience Designer
- Collaborate inclusively with cross-functional team members to promote productivity and effectiveness; share business and technical insights with the broader engineering and product organization
- Develop knowledge and domain expertise.
- Take ownership of what you and the team build and coordinate your efforts across the team to ensure efficient development and operations
- Design and develop Platform services that are stable, performant, scalable, and maintainable.
- Proficiency and hands-on experience in Java, Spring Boot, RESTful APIs, Docker, Cloud Engineering (AWS, EKS), Terraform, or similar technologies.
- Proficiency in system design and architecture patterns (Event-Driven, Hexagonal, etc.) for microservices and distributed systems.
Other
- You are a passionate full stack engineer, who can work with a team to collaboratively deliver features from inception to production with scalability and technical evolution.
- You are an excellent communicator who is capable of quickly picking up complicated healthcare space.
- You are a tenacious, but nimble learner who inspires engineering excellence.
- Bachelor’s degree or equivalent experience
- Our talented employees — or athenistas, as we call ourselves — spark the innovation and passion needed to accomplish our vision.